Geographic Location of Mensur


The village Mensur is located in Narasimharajapura Taluk of Chikkamagaluru District in the State of Karnataka in India. It is governed by Mensur Gram Panchayat. It comes under Narasimharajapura Community Development Block. The nearest town is Narasimharajapura, which is about 2 kilometers away from Mensur.

Travel and Communication for Mensur


The village is connected by public bus services. Private buses services are available for the village. There is a railway station more than 10 kms away from the village.

Social Structure of Mensur


As per available data from the year 2009, 897 persons live in 179 house holds in the village Mensur. There are 506 female individuals and 391 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 56.41% and males constitute 43.59% of the total population.

There are 148 scheduled castes persons of which 95 are females and 53 are males. Females constitute 64.19% and males constitute 35.81%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 16.5% of the total population.

There are 44 scheduled tribes persons of which 25 are females and 19 are males. Females constitute 56.82% and males constitute 43.18% of the scheduled tribes population. Scheduled tribes constitute 4.91% of the total population.

Population density of Mensur is 234.42 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Mensur

Total area of Mensur is 382.64 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 185.86 ha. About 80.94 ha is un-irrigated area. About 104.92 ha is irrigated area. About 40.98 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 38.45 ha is irrigated by tanks/lakes. About 25.49 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 82.73 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 72 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 9.97 ha is culturable waste land. About 5.96 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.

Schools in Mensur


There are no private or government pre-primary schools in the village. However, there is a government pre-primary school in Muthinakoppa, which is less than 5 kms away from Mensur.

There are 2 government primary schools in the village Mensur.

There is a government middle school in the village Mensur.

There is a private secondary school in the village Mensur.

There is a private senior secondary school in the village Mensur.

Colleges in Mensur


There is a government arts and science degree college in the village Mensur.

There are no private or government engineering colleges in the village. However, there is a government engineering college in Shimoga, which is more than 10 kms away from Mensur.

There are no private or government medical colleges in the village. However, there is a private medical college in Shimoga, which is more than 10 kms away from Mensur.

There are no private or government management institutes in the village. However, there is a government management institute in Shimoga, which is more than 10 kms away from Mensur.

There are no private or government polytechnic institutes in the village. However, there is a private polytechnic institute in Narasimharajapura, which is less than 5 kms away from Mensur.

Other Educational Facilities in Mensur


There are no private or government vocational training school / ITIs in the village. However, there is a government vocational training school / ITI in Narasimharajapura, which is less than 5 kms away from Mensur.

There are no private or government non formal training centres in the village. However, there is a private non formal training centre in Narasimharajapura, which is less than 5 kms away from Mensur.

There are no private or government differently abled schools in the village. However, there is a private differently abled school in Shimoga, which is more than 10 kms away from Mensur.
